A biologist estimates the weight of a loggerhead turtle to be 275 pounds. if the actual weight of the turtle is 300 pounds, what is the percent of error

The percent of error is:

[tex]\frac{300-275}{300}\cdot100=\frac{25}{300}\cdot100=8.333333\text{ \%}[/tex]
